Output 4186c0bd91aa62b3e7b44bceac190aeeb8363d664b2478df42d0dab259601f0b:0

value
835000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 870a5b55bfc3d182e9c7041b249d0928b1f41a95 OP_EQUAL
address
3E13Z3QjU7o3uMNoJyEGUVhFkAhrXQkiqT
transaction
4186c0bd91aa62b3e7b44bceac190aeeb8363d664b2478df42d0dab259601f0b
confirmations
407100
spent
true